What is a TSV file?

TSV is a tab-separated table format often exported by databases, spreadsheets, and analytics tools.

What can I do with the Excel file?

Excel (.xlsx) is Microsoft Excel's native workbook format — ideal for sorting, filtering, formulas, and sharing a clean transaction table.
